1.
degree, extent, level
The measure or intensity of something. Used to express how much of a quality, condition, or state is present.
被害の度合いを調べる。
To examine the extent of the damage.
緊張の度合いは人によって違う。
The degree of nervousness differs from person to person.
症状の度合いに応じて治療法を変える必要がある。
Treatment methods need to be adjusted according to the severity of the symptoms.
USAGE:
Similar to 程度 (degree, extent), but 度合い is slightly more colloquial and often emphasizes variability — how much something varies along a scale. Commonly appears in the pattern ~の度合い (the degree/extent of ~).
COMMON COLLOCATIONS:
- 被害の度合い: extent of damage
- 緊張の度合い: degree of tension
- 度合いに応じて: according to the degree
- 度合いが強い: to a high degree
- 度合いが異なる: the degree differs
